Aging-Associated Inflammation Due to Elevated Levels of TNF-alpha Increases Activation of the Integrin Alpha IIb Beta 3 and the Procoagulant Potential of Platelets
Blood(2017)
摘要
Background: Aging is an independent risk factor for thrombosis and the molecular mechanisms underpinning this higher thrombosis risk in aging remains largely unknown. Chronic inflammation due to elevated levels of TNF-α contributes to the pathobiology of aging. Nevertheless, whether increased TNF-α levels during aging alter platelet function to promote thrombosis remains unexamined.
